Skip to main content

Client library for Rackspace Cloud Big Data API

Project description

Package Documentation

GitHub README

Changelog

0.3.7

  • CLI
    • Show units for flavor memory and disk

  • Add support for user script status on individual nodes

0.3.6

  • CLI
    • Add –cluster-region to clusters create

0.3.5

  • CLI
    • In commands that require specifying a node group ID, the validation regex is more lenient

0.3.4

  • Add missing prettytable dependency

0.3.3

  • Remove keystoneclient dependency

0.3.2

  • Fix packaging issue

0.3.1

  • CLI
    • Display cluster credentials in all calls that show cluster details

    • All delete methods can delete multiple items

0.3.0

  • CLI
    • Fix unformatted output for single-item requests, e.g. clusters get

    • Shell command no longer displays command-line specific output

  • Add ability to control (i.e. start, stop, or restart) services on a cluster

0.2.9

  • CLI
    • Fixed –version flag

    • Updated cluster node groups format to show component names instead of raw JSON

    • Sort cluster nodes by name

  • You may now SSH to any cluster not in ERROR status, including IMPAIRED clusters

0.2.8

  • CLI
    • Add update_credentials and delete_ssh_credentials commands

    • Remove restrictions on credential names in type=name pairs

  • Add configurable request timeouts and retries on network errors and 503 responses

0.2.7

  • CLI
    • Improve stacks display

    • Add –force options to delete methods to skip confirm dialog

0.2.6

  • Fix SSH methods bug in which ambari node is targeted

0.2.5

  • General
    • Add ambari credential management methods

    • Re-enabled stacks create/delete

0.2.4

  • General
    • Add ssh_tunnel method/command to help set up SSH tunnels to a cluster

    • Add additional debugging levels

    • Get V2 API endpoints from service catalog

  • CLI
    • Improve display for node components

    • Add confirmations for delete methods, e.g. clusters delete

    • Piping output to another command disables pretty printing so that it is easier to parse

0.2.3

  • Fix cluster create bug in CLI in which missing credentials are not detected properly

  • Update dependencies for keystoneclient and oslo.i18n to avoid library conflict issue

0.2.2

  • Client
    • Let node_groups argument be a nested dict, in addition to the original list of dicts format

  • CLI
    • Add prompt to cluster create to confirm whether ssh credential should automatically be created from $HOME/.ssh/id_rsa.pub

0.2.1

  • Initial release

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

lavaclient-0.3.7.tar.gz (37.4 kB view details)

Uploaded Source

Built Distribution

lavaclient-0.3.7-py2.py3-none-any.whl (54.3 kB view details)

Uploaded Python 2 Python 3

File details

Details for the file lavaclient-0.3.7.tar.gz.

File metadata

  • Download URL: lavaclient-0.3.7.tar.gz
  • Upload date:
  • Size: 37.4 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No

File hashes

Hashes for lavaclient-0.3.7.tar.gz
Algorithm Hash digest
SHA256 3029cf5bbef9771ecbf0697314ce09b29a099e4c0d1ee13abf99014fa141c033
MD5 a44b82a1cf85252e6c8f15b9e1023066
BLAKE2b-256 ffa3d4876443f1f06349f7af117f6a0a2d29bec89484a802bcc973efc031038a

See more details on using hashes here.

File details

Details for the file lavaclient-0.3.7-py2.py3-none-any.whl.

File metadata

File hashes

Hashes for lavaclient-0.3.7-py2.py3-none-any.whl
Algorithm Hash digest
SHA256 85c7302fbb4e28db2fcfc62bce57a530bcad0eec94b0d3f5cf93a66b48504113
MD5 bed325c5e7636e883b6085a84abfcd20
BLAKE2b-256 0443e317564442ae64047e2c26df00bb7a364c7a3c215eb2155eb83c570df093

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page